Biomet Implants is planning new online patient diagnostics for surgeons while they operate. The new system will cost $300,000 to install in an operating room, $5000 annually for maintenance, and have an expected life of 4 years. The revenue per system is estimated to be $80,000 in year 1 and to increase by $10,000 per year through year 4. Determine if the project is economically justified using PW analysis and an MARR of 10% per year.
